Currently, the "Display Name" visible in my "Plot Brwser" lists the "Variable Name" along with the associated rows & columns for each data set. However, if I choose to change the name to something meaningful such as "Pressure 1" I have to do so in the "Property Editor". That is fine if I only need to do this once or on a small array. However, if my data array contains well over 100 columns this becomes cumbersome.
I have attempted to associtae string names to specific columns in my data array that would then be displayed in the "Plot Browser" window instead of the alphanumeric designation of rows & columns for each data set plotted.
I have had NO success. Can anyone assist me on this matter? I find it hard to believe that MATLAB would not have this capability. Any HELP is greatly appreciated.
